how to import an excel or txt file with multiple columns of 'strings'
조회 수: 5 (최근 30일)
이전 댓글 표시
I have an excel file with 347 rows and 5 columns of strings. Each string in a cell has single quotes around it. For example:
'FS-SW 7/27' 'frogstool' 'fs3' 'center' 'recon'
'FS3-10' 'frogstool' 'fs3' 'center' 'recon'
'FS3-26' 'frogstool' 'fs3' 'center' 'recon'
'PUN-SW 7/27' 'pungos' 'pun1' 'center' 'recon'
'PUN1-10' 'pungos' 'pun1' 'center' 'recon'
'PUN1-23' 'pungos' 'pun1' 'center' 'recon'
How do I load this into Matlab as a cell array ideally? I need the data to be entered in the same matrix dimensions, (347,5). I am going to horizontally concatenate it with a numeric array into a dataset eventually.
Thanks in advance!
-1waytimemachine
댓글 수: 0
채택된 답변
Walter Roberson
2012년 7월 3일
Possibly
[num, txt] = xlsread('YourFile.xls');
Then txt should be the cell array.
댓글 수: 2
Walter Roberson
2012년 7월 3일
Selection of output is positional, not by variable name. The first output of xlsread() is always the numeric array, even when no understandable numbers were found.
추가 답변 (0개)
참고 항목
카테고리
Help Center 및 File Exchange에서 Spreadsheets에 대해 자세히 알아보기
Community Treasure Hunt
Find the treasures in MATLAB Central and discover how the community can help you!
Start Hunting!